[MPlayer-cvslog] r36825 - in trunk: cfg-common.h sub/font_load_ft.c sub/sub.c
reimar
subversion at mplayerhq.hu
Wed Feb 12 20:16:31 CET 2014
Author: reimar
Date: Wed Feb 12 20:16:31 2014
New Revision: 36825
Log:
Fix compilation without freetype.
subtitle_font_encoding is now also used when
freetype is disabled.
Modified:
trunk/cfg-common.h
trunk/sub/font_load_ft.c
trunk/sub/sub.c
Modified: trunk/cfg-common.h
==============================================================================
--- trunk/cfg-common.h Sun Feb 9 23:19:09 2014 (r36824)
+++ trunk/cfg-common.h Wed Feb 12 20:16:31 2014 (r36825)
@@ -604,8 +604,8 @@ const m_option_t common_opts[] = {
{"spualign", &spu_alignment, CONF_TYPE_INT, CONF_RANGE, -1, 2, NULL},
{"spuaa", &spu_aamode, CONF_TYPE_INT, CONF_RANGE, 0, 31, NULL},
{"spugauss", &spu_gaussvar, CONF_TYPE_FLOAT, CONF_RANGE, 0.0, 3.0, NULL},
-#ifdef CONFIG_FREETYPE
{"subfont-encoding", &subtitle_font_encoding, CONF_TYPE_STRING, 0, 0, 0, NULL},
+#ifdef CONFIG_FREETYPE
{"subfont-text-scale", &text_font_scale_factor, CONF_TYPE_FLOAT, CONF_RANGE, 0, 100, NULL},
{"subfont-osd-scale", &osd_font_scale_factor, CONF_TYPE_FLOAT, CONF_RANGE, 0, 100, NULL},
{"subfont-blur", &subtitle_font_radius, CONF_TYPE_FLOAT, CONF_RANGE, 0, 8, NULL},
Modified: trunk/sub/font_load_ft.c
==============================================================================
--- trunk/sub/font_load_ft.c Sun Feb 9 23:19:09 2014 (r36824)
+++ trunk/sub/font_load_ft.c Wed Feb 12 20:16:31 2014 (r36825)
@@ -56,7 +56,6 @@
#define HAVE_FREETYPE21
#endif
-char *subtitle_font_encoding = NULL;
float text_font_scale_factor = 3.5;
float osd_font_scale_factor = 4.0;
float subtitle_font_radius = 2.0;
Modified: trunk/sub/sub.c
==============================================================================
--- trunk/sub/sub.c Sun Feb 9 23:19:09 2014 (r36824)
+++ trunk/sub/sub.c Wed Feb 12 20:16:31 2014 (r36825)
@@ -84,6 +84,7 @@ char * sub_osd_names_short[] ={ "", "|>"
//static int vo_font_loaded=-1;
font_desc_t* vo_font=NULL;
font_desc_t* sub_font=NULL;
+char *subtitle_font_encoding = NULL;
unsigned char* vo_osd_text=NULL;
void* vo_osd_teletext_page=NULL;
More information about the MPlayer-cvslog
mailing list